One of the key areas where bio technology has made a significant impact in India is in agriculture. Indian farmers face various challenges, such as unpredictable weather conditions, pests, and diseases that can affect crop yields. Bio technology offers innovative solutions to these challenges by developing genetically modified crops that are more resistant to pests and diseases, as well as more tolerant to adverse weather conditions.

India was one of the first countries to cultivate genetically modified (GM) crops, with Bt cotton being the most widely grown GM crop in the country. Bt cotton is engineered to produce a toxin that kills certain pests, resulting in higher yields and reduced pesticide use. This has helped Indian farmers increase their productivity and income while reducing their environmental impact.

In addition to genetically modified crops, bio technology has also played a crucial role in the development of high-yielding crop varieties, precision farming techniques, and sustainable agricultural practices in India. These innovations have helped improve food security, increase farmers’ income, and promote sustainable farming practices across the country.

Apart from agriculture, bio technology has also made significant advances in the healthcare sector in India. The country is home to a thriving pharmaceutical industry that leverages bio technology to develop new drugs, vaccines, diagnostics, and therapies for various diseases. Indian biotech companies are actively involved in research and development activities to address critical healthcare issues, such as infectious diseases, cancer, diabetes, and cardiovascular disorders.

One notable example of bio technology innovation in India is the development of affordable vaccines for diseases like rotavirus, hepatitis B, and cervical cancer. Indian companies have played a pivotal role in producing cost-effective vaccines that have helped save millions of lives and improve public health outcomes in the country and beyond.

Moreover, bio technology has also been instrumental in the industrial sector in India, particularly in the production of biofuels, bioplastics, enzymes, and bio-based materials. By harnessing the power of microorganisms and biological processes, Indian companies are exploring sustainable alternatives to traditional fossil fuels and plastic products, thereby reducing greenhouse gas emissions and promoting environmental sustainability.

The Government of India has been actively supporting the growth of bio technology in the country through various initiatives, such as the Biotechnology Industry Research Assistance Council (BIRAC), the National Biopharma Mission, and the National Biotechnology Development Strategy. These programs aim to promote research, innovation, entrepreneurship, and collaboration in the bio technology sector to drive economic growth, create jobs, and address societal challenges.

Despite the progress made in bio technology in india, there are still some challenges that need to be addressed to unleash the full potential of the sector. These include inadequate infrastructure, limited access to funding and venture capital, regulatory uncertainties, and the need for skilled manpower and talent in bio technology research and development.

To overcome these challenges, it is essential for the government, industry, academia, and other stakeholders to work together to create a conducive ecosystem for bio technology innovation and entrepreneurship in India. This can be achieved through increased investments in R&D, capacity building, technology transfer, regulatory reforms, and international collaborations.
